Output 21d54bd63e36a42e5e34c5d94cf911e1cd58baebdf85f0532a5c5e3e38d688df:0

value
155883
script pubkey
OP_0 OP_PUSHBYTES_20 931013829f9d2ee8b9eeeed960bb691fd2f81762
address
bc1qjvgp8q5ln5hw3w0wamvkpwmfrlf0s9mzpmp593
transaction
21d54bd63e36a42e5e34c5d94cf911e1cd58baebdf85f0532a5c5e3e38d688df
confirmations
95965
spent
true